Transaction 0291e57d0985b12ed3630c19fc3f45debd07c7352d64d175633c966e49d421d5
1 Input
2 Outputs
- 0291e57d0985b12ed3630c19fc3f45debd07c7352d64d175633c966e49d421d5:0
- 0291e57d0985b12ed3630c19fc3f45debd07c7352d64d175633c966e49d421d5:1
value 12895730
address 3B24Eq7vWYiTGz1tMgEdf1ZaxqZYJNTppc
value 381223357
address 1NC3GXTf25iXVV7StfieKnbukeU2cFTEMZ